Montenegro - Export of Vaccines for Human Use
Since 2014, Montenegro Export of Vaccines for Human Use grew 55.1% year on year. With $25,339.85 in 2019, the country was ranked number 80 among other countries in Export of Vaccines for Human Use. Montenegro is overtaken by Iceland, which was ranked number 79 with $27,178.67 and is followed by Niger with $25,167.94. Belgium lead the ranking with $6,511,782,808.63 in 2019, an increase of 2.7% versus 2018. Ireland, United Kingdom and France resp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Nicaragua witnessed the best average annual growth at +356.4% per year, while Dominican Republic recorded the worst performance at -87.1% per year.
